Description The sleek new VX5300 Bluetooth camera phone offers consumers the latest in mobile handset technology all wrapped up in a savvy clamshell design. A snapshot of the features include a VGA camera with flash, speaker-independent voice recognition, a one-touch speakerphone and dual full-color LCDs. With all of this and the wireless convenience of Bluetooth, you won't miss any of the action. Check Inventory General Features Tri-Mode 1XRTT Bluetooth Enabled Calendar Caller ID - Picture Camera - Flash Camera Resolution - 300K Pixel Clam Style Design Display - Color Display - Internal & External Download Ring Tones GPS enabled Get It Now Hearing Aid Compatibility: M4 Messaging - Enhanced [EMS] Messaging - Multi Media [MMS] Messaging - Predictive Text Input Messaging - Text [SMS] Mobile Web 2.0 OTA Capable Speakerphone TTY compatible Vibra Call Voice Dialing Voice Note/Memo Specifications Up to 180 Minutes Usage Time Up to 190 Hours Stand by Time 3.28 oz. 3.50H x 1.87W x 0.94D inches Packaged With Handset One Quick Reference Guide/Manual One Standard Lithium Ion Battery One Travel Charger One User Guide It is the updated version of the vx 5200. From what I have gathered is that it just has bluetooth and vibra call over the 5200. The inside of the 5300 looks almost identical to the 8300. I hope this helps! :)
